1. Sea Dragon Marker
Inscription. This 1991 Chance Rides Sea Dragon was purchased from New Hampshire based Fiesta Shows in 2013. The Sea Dragon is the first major project completed through the partnership between the Green Bay Parks, Recreation & Forestry Department and The Friends of Bay Beach. Ornamental fencing, beautiful landscaping and impressive six foot waterfall were added to enhance the rider and spectator experience. The Sea Dragon took its maiden voyage on August 30, 2013.
 
Erected by Bay Beach Amusement Park.

Regarding Sea Dragon. In April 2023, Bay Beach announced that it would remove the Sea Dragon, as it needed steel replaced in the frame, which would have cost more than $300,000. However, later that year the park announced that it had found an exact replacement to replace the Sea Dragon. When the park was visited in August 2024, the Sea Dragon was still closed, so it seems likely the updated version has not yet been installed.
